Conselheiro Lafaiete is a municipality in the state of Minas Gerais, Brazil, located at coordinates -20.66°S, -43.785833333333°W. The city operates within the America/Sao_Paulo time zone and covers an area of 370.246 km².

Originally known as Queluz, the municipality was renamed in 1934 by decree to honor Counselor Lafayette Rodrigues Pereira. As of the 2022 census, the population was recorded at 131,621 residents.

Portuguese is the official language of Conselheiro Lafaiete. The city is situated in the southeastern region of Brazil, within the administrative boundaries of Minas Gerais.

Geography

Geography and Administrative Classification

Conselheiro Lafaiete is situated within the state of Minas Gerais in southeastern Brazil. The municipality is located approximately 96 km south of Belo Horizonte, the capital city of Minas Gerais. This proximity places it within the broader metropolitan and economic influence of the state capital, serving as a notable locality in the southern portion of the state's administrative landscape.

In 2017, the Brazilian Institute of Geography and Statistics (IBGE) established a specific geographic classification for the area. Under this system, Conselheiro Lafaiete is designated as the Immediate Geographic Region of Conselheiro Lafaiete. This immediate region is further grouped within the Intermediate Geographic Region of Barbacena. These classifications help define the municipality's regional context within the complex administrative and geographic divisions of Minas Gerais, linking it to neighboring areas for statistical and planning purposes.

The municipality covers a total area of 370.246 km². This land area encompasses the urban center and surrounding rural territories that make up the municipal boundaries.
